π¨ If You Used Adhesive Tabs (Temporary Wear, 1-5 Days) Β Β
β Soak nails in warm, soapy water Β for 5-10 minutes to loosen the tabs. Β
β Gently wiggle the press-ons from side to side until they pop off. Β
β Avoid forcefully pulling Β to prevent damage. Β
β Remove any leftover adhesive with an alcohol wipe. Β

Β π If You Used Nail Glue (Long-Lasting Wear, 1-3 Weeks) Β Β
β Soak in Warm Water & Oil Β β Fill a bowl with warm water and a few drops of cuticle oil Β or dish soap. Soak for 10-15 minutes . or Use a Gentle Press On Nail Remover.
β Gently Lift the Edges Β β Once lifting begins, use a cuticle pusher or an orange stick to gently Β lift the press-on from the sides. Β
β Be Patient Β β If the nails are lifting soak for another 15-20 minutes Β and repeat steps.Β

Β πΏ Nail Aftercare for Healthy Natural Nails Β Β
β¨ Buff and lightly file to smooth out any rough spots. Β
β¨ Apply cuticle oil and hand cream Β to restore hydration. Β
β¨ Let your nails breathe for a day or two before applying a new set. Β
Pro Tip: Β Store your press-ons in a safe placeβmany designs are reusable with proper care! Β
